4488632 {"price-changing":null,"image":"https:\/\/image.vergleiche.ch\/small\/a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TM3MTQ1MDU2X1dYbEJPLXBuZw==!a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TM3MTQ1MDU2X1dYbEJPLXBuZw==","post_title":"Phytase supplementation in poultry","deeplink":"https:\/\/www.awin1.com\/pclick.php?p=22948095159&a=401125&m=11816&pref1=9783330350564","labels":[],"brand_id":1,"post_content":"Phytic acid or phytate is an anti-nutritional constituent of plant derived feeds ,which forms a wide variety of insoluble salts with minerals like phosphorus, calcium, zinc, magnesium and copper. Phytic acid is also known to form complex with protein and proteolytic enzymes (pepsin and trypsin). Because of lack of endogenous phytase enzyme, which hydrolyzes phytic acid, phosphorus, calcium, protein and other bound nutrients are biologically less available to poultry. Microbial phytase has great nutritional significance and ecological importance. Poultry diets supplemented with microbial phytase result in improved growth performance and increased digestibility and availability of phytate bound phosphors, calcium, zinc and copper. Microbial phytase supplementation has also been shown to increase ileal digestibility of crude protein and amino acids. The efficacy of supplemental microbial phytase depends on its rate of inclusion, dietary calcium and phosphorus ratio, vitamin D3, nature of diet, and age and genotype of birds. Thus, microbial phytase is an efficient tool to exploit the inherent nutritional potential of feedstuffs for economic and eco-friendly poultry production.","merchants_number":1,"ean":9783330350564,"category_id":103,"size":null,"min_price":51.2000000000000028421709430404007434844970703125,"low_price_merchant_id":1087639,"ID":4488632,"merchants":["dodax"],"brand":"undefined","slug":"phytase-supplementation-in-poultry","url":"\/unterhaltung\/produkt\/phytase-supplementation-in-poultry\/","low_price_merchant_name":null}

4767288 {"price-changing":0,"image":"https:\/\/image.vergleiche.ch\/small\/","post_title":"Local Patterns in Biological Sequences","deeplink":"https:\/\/www.awin1.com\/pclick.php?p=36077252447&a=401125&m=13971&pref1=9783639101614","labels":[],"brand_id":1,"post_content":"Many recent advances in the field of biology are due to the widespread and ever-increasing availability of sequence data, both DNA and protein. Local Patterns in Biological Sequences presents three different algorithms that make use of this wealth of information: CYRCA, HexDiff, and PreCUSA. CYRCA was designed to detect weak sequence similarity between protein families using conserved protein sequence patterns and graph theory. HexDiff used frequencies of DNA patterns to detect a specific type of regulatory sequence called cis-regulatory modules. The third approach, drawing on the ideas explored in CYRCA and HexDiff, used structural attributes predicted from DNA sequence as an alternative source of information for detecting regulatory sequences in the genome. The common theme for these three algorithms is extracting local features from long biological sequences and utilizing them to predict large-scale sequence properties.","merchants_number":1,"ean":9783639101614,"category_id":103,"size":null,"min_price":69.900000000000005684341886080801486968994140625,"low_price_merchant_id":70254503,"ID":4767288,"merchants":["orell-fuessli"],"brand":"undefined","slug":"local-patterns-in-biological-sequences","url":"\/unterhaltung\/produkt\/local-patterns-in-biological-sequences\/","low_price_merchant_name":"Orell F\u00fcssli"}

Phosphorylase kinase is a serine\/threonine-specific protein kinase which converts glycogen phosphorylase b to glycogen phosphorylase a, activating it to release glucose-1-phosphate from glycogen. The protein is a homotetramer of tetramers, which each of the four tetramers possessing an , , , and subunit. The (gamma) subunit is the site of the enzyme''s catalytic activity, i.e. the conversion of glycogen phosphorylase b to glycogen phosphorylase a. The other three subunits regulate the enzyme''s activity and, when unmodified by the binding of calcium or phosphorylation, are inhibitory.","merchants_number":1,"ean":9786130965334,"category_id":103,"size":null,"min_price":28.800000000000000710542735760100185871124267578125,"low_price_merchant_id":1087639,"ID":5145887,"merchants":["dodax"],"brand":"undefined","slug":"phosphorylase-kinase","url":"\/unterhaltung\/produkt\/phosphorylase-kinase\/","low_price_merchant_name":null}

PEGylation is the process of covalent attachment of Polyethylene glycol polymer chains to another molecule, normally a drug or therapeutic protein. PEGylation is routinely achieved by incubation of a reactive derivative of PEG with the target macromolecule. The covalent attachment of PEG to a drug or therapeutic protein can \"mask\" the agent from the host''s immune system (reduced immunogenicity and antigenicity), increase the hydrodynamic size (size in solution) of the agent which prolongs its circulatory time by reducing renal clearance. PEGylation can also provide water solubility to hydrophobic drugs and proteins.","merchants_number":1,"ean":9786130962142,"category_id":103,"size":null,"min_price":32.5499999999999971578290569595992565155029296875,"low_price_merchant_id":1087639,"ID":5281520,"merchants":["dodax"],"brand":"undefined","slug":"pegylation","url":"\/unterhaltung\/produkt\/pegylation\/","low_price_merchant_name":null}

4256630 {"price-changing":null,"image":"https:\/\/image.vergleiche.ch\/small\/a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TM4MTc2MDQ1X3ZxdmdxLXBuZw==!a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TM4MTc2MDQ1X3ZxdmdxLXBuZw==","post_title":"Nuclear-cytoplasmic translocation of the transporter regulator RS1","deeplink":"https:\/\/www.awin1.com\/pclick.php?p=22935710985&a=401125&m=11816&pref1=9783838111612","labels":[],"brand_id":1,"post_content":"The RS1 protein participates in regulation of Na+-D-glucose cotransporter SGLT1 and other solute carriers. In the present study, the mechanism and regulation of confluence-dependent nuclear location of RS1 was investigated. Nuclear location of RS1 was found to be regulated by the cell cycle. A nuclear shuttling signal (NS) in pRS1 was identified that mediates translocation of RS1 into and out of the nucleus via importin \u00df1 and CRM1, respectively. The adjacent protein kinase C (PKC) phosphorylation site was shown to control nuclear localization driven by NS during confluence. According to the proposed model, in subconfluent cells, RS1 is actively imported into the nucleus whereas nuclear export of RS1 is not active. After confluence, phosphorylation of serine 370 of pRS1 by PKC takes place leading to enhancement of RS1 nuclear export and predominantly cytoplasmic distribution of the protein. Gene expression profiling of mouse embryonic fibroblasts with RS1-\/- genotype suggests that transcriptional regulation by RS1 might be important for the cell cycle and cell division. Thus, RS1 might play a role in the regulation of the solute carriers during specific phases of the cell cycle.","merchants_number":1,"ean":9783838111612,"category_id":103,"size":null,"min_price":59.5499999999999971578290569595992565155029296875,"low_price_merchant_id":1087639,"ID":4256630,"merchants":["dodax"],"brand":"undefined","slug":"nuclear-cytoplasmic-translocation-of-the-transporter-regulator-rs1","url":"\/unterhaltung\/produkt\/nuclear-cytoplasmic-translocation-of-the-transporter-regulator-rs1\/","low_price_merchant_name":null}

Voltage-dependent anion channels are a class of porin ion channel located on the outer mitochondrial membrane. This major protein of the outer mitochondrial membrane of eukaryotes. It forms a voltage-dependent anion-selective channel (VDAC) that behaves as a general diffusion pore for small hydrophilic molecules. The channel adopts an open conformation at low or zero membrane potential and a closed conformation at potentials above 30-40 mV. This protein contains about 280 amino acids and its sequence is composed of between 12 to 16 beta-strands that span the mitochondrial outer membrane.","merchants_number":1,"ean":9786131044328,"category_id":103,"size":null,"min_price":32.5499999999999971578290569595992565155029296875,"low_price_merchant_id":1087639,"ID":5283812,"merchants":["dodax"],"brand":"undefined","slug":"voltage-dependent-anion-channel","url":"\/unterhaltung\/produkt\/voltage-dependent-anion-channel\/","low_price_merchant_name":null}

4616618 {"price-changing":null,"image":"https:\/\/image.vergleiche.ch\/small\/a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TQ5NTE5ODk5XzlETE05LXBuZw==!a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TQ5NTE5ODk5XzlETE05LXBuZw==","post_title":"Anti-tumorigenic activity of BML Proteases on cancerous tumor cells","deeplink":"https:\/\/www.awin1.com\/pclick.php?p=30524831509&a=401125&m=11816&pref1=9783659459870","labels":[],"brand_id":1,"post_content":"BML proteases is a pharmacologically active compound, which has been shown to have anti-edematous, anti-inflammatory, anti-thrombotic and anti-metastatic properties. In the present study anti-tumorigenic activity of BML was recorded in MCF 7, PC3 and HeLa cell lines. Results proved that BML proteases application delayed the onset of tumorigenesis and reduced the cumulative number of tumors, tumor volume and the average number of tumor cells. To establish a cause and effect relationship, we targeted the proteins involved in the cell death pathway. BML proteases treatment resulted in regulation of p53 gene and subsequent activation of caspase 3 and caspase 9 with concomitant decrease in anti-apoptotic protein Bcl-2 in cancer cells. BML treatment attenuated phosphorylation of extracellular signal regulated protein kinase (ERK1\/2) and mitogen-activated protein kinase (MAPK). Taken together, we conclude that BML induces apoptosis related proteins by blocking the MAPK kinase signaling in tumor cells, which may account for its anti-tumorigenic effects.","merchants_number":1,"ean":9783659459870,"category_id":103,"size":null,"min_price":66.099999999999994315658113919198513031005859375,"low_price_merchant_id":1087639,"ID":4616618,"merchants":["dodax"],"brand":"undefined","slug":"anti-tumorigenic-activity-of-bml-proteases-on-cancerous-tumor-cells","url":"\/unterhaltung\/produkt\/anti-tumorigenic-activity-of-bml-proteases-on-cancerous-tumor-cells\/","low_price_merchant_name":null}

4373375 {"price-changing":null,"image":"https:\/\/image.vergleiche.ch\/small\/a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TcwMTI5NjkwX3lSZEFWLXBuZw==!aHR0cHM6Ly9jNC1zdGF0aWMuZG9kYXguY29tL3YyLzE4MC0xODAtMTcwMTI5NjkwX3lSZEFWLXBuZw==","post_title":"A STRUCTURE BASED DRUG DESIGN STUDY ON VEGFR-2 INHIBITORS","deeplink":"https:\/\/www.awin1.com\/pclick.php?p=22935818571&a=401125&m=11816&pref1=9783844319897","labels":[],"brand_id":1,"post_content":"VEGF (Vascular Endothelial Growth Factor) is a potent angiogenic signal implicated with a key role in several pathological processes, including tumour vascularization, angiogenesis, and endothelial cell growth. The members of VEGF family bind to tyrosine kinase receptors on the cell surface to initiate a signalling cascade. VEGFR-2 is one such Receptor Tyrosine Kinase(RTK) that is found to mediate a majority of the cellular responses to VEGF. A structure based drug design study was performed on VEGFR-2 inhibitors based on the article \"Hetaryl imidazoles: A novel dual inhibitors of VEGF receptors 1 and 2\". The target protein was retrieved from the Protein Data Bank (I.D. 2OH4), based on the Ramachandran plot. The structures of reported inhibitors were obtained in 3-D format using standard software packages. These 3-D analogues were docked to the protein of choice using Molegro Virtual Docker. Based on a correlation between experimentally obtained log IC50 values and the results of the docking study, direct drug design was carried out. Novel inhibitors with significantly higher moldock scores were obtained with simple modifications to the original structure.","merchants_number":1,"ean":9783844319897,"category_id":103,"size":null,"min_price":50.2999999999999971578290569595992565155029296875,"low_price_merchant_id":1087639,"ID":4373375,"merchants":["dodax"],"brand":"undefined","slug":"a-structure-based-drug-design-study-on-vegfr-2-inhibitors","url":"\/unterhaltung\/produkt\/a-structure-based-drug-design-study-on-vegfr-2-inhibitors\/","low_price_merchant_name":null}
